Background

IT is generally focused on the how things are done, defined by tooling, processes and legacy.

Employees may often struggle to understand and articulate their contribution to the business, beyond stating what they do in terms of tasks and activities.


For the business. this can lead to wasted effort, poor prioritisation, sub-optimisation, and the use of KPIs that do not connect to business value. For the employee it can lead to an underappreciation of worth and a feeling of isolation from other groups, and the business as a whole.


Introducing value-based thinking enables groups to bridge their differences and individuals to connect their contribution to the business and its customers. It provides common ideas, articulated in a neutral voice, around which different groups can rally.

 

About VALUE BY DESIGN

VALUE BY DESIGN is a game system that uses specially crafted card decks to explore value streams. Currently two decks have been created and more will be added over time.


Each value stream deck is comprised of a series of value phases, with each phase containing a number of discrete value contributors. Each phase has a card that sets out why it is of value, in terms of the impact on the business, its customers or users.


Each value contributor defines what set of actions and/or capabilities deliver value to their respective phase. It also suggests the skills, knowledge and insights needed to succeed.

Over the course of a game, skills, knowledge, and insight are acquired by various personas that are then able to activate value contributors, unlocking their business value.

 

Target audience, and benefit

The game is aimed at all levels of leadership and steering from senior managers, to unit/department managers, and team leaders.

Playing the game develops value-based thinking and promotes discussion, both in terms of the content of the deck being played, and how the approach can be transferred to your business.


Moving forwards, the approach helps identify, and articulate, areas where value can be created, and what metrics can best be used to visualise success.
